Pondy government cheating Karaikal people: MoS

Union Minister of State for Prime Minister’s Office, V Narayanasamy, on Sunday urged Chief Minister N Rangasamy to take immediate steps to get Cauvery water for Karaikal region, to protect the standing crops.

Addressing a press conference here, he charged the Puducherry Chief Minister with “cheating” the people of Karaikal region on the Cauvery water issue, by failing to take steps to get Cauvery water for Karaikal region on pro-rata basis. Following the failure of the talks between the Tamil Nadu and Karnataka CMs, TN government approached Supreme Court. So far Rangasamy had not taken up the issue with Karnataka CM, he said, adding that Rangasmay had also failed  to discuss the issue with Tamil Nadu Chief Minister regarding Puducherry’s  due share for Karaikal, from the water received by Tamil Nadu.

 There was a feeling among the people of the region that Karaikal had been  neglected by Rangasamy government and the stance of Rangasamy was a testimony to  this, he added.
